mirror of
https://github.com/Evolix/chexpire.git
synced 2024-04-26 05:50:50 +02:00
allow bloc scheme for styles in development
This commit is contained in:
parent
4be23aaba7
commit
469c158217
|
@ -10,7 +10,11 @@ Rails.application.config.content_security_policy do |policy|
|
|||
policy.img_src :self, :https, :data
|
||||
policy.object_src :none
|
||||
policy.script_src :self, :https
|
||||
policy.style_src :self, :https
|
||||
if Rails.env.development?
|
||||
policy.style_src :self, :https, :blob
|
||||
else
|
||||
policy.style_src :self, :https
|
||||
end
|
||||
# If you are using webpack-dev-server then specify webpack-dev-server host
|
||||
policy.connect_src :self, :https, "http://localhost:3035", "ws://localhost:3035" if Rails.env.development?
|
||||
|
||||
|
|
Loading…
Reference in a new issue